White House Announces Trade Mission to Germany

President Barack Obama in late April will visit Germany to discuss advancement of negotiations on the Transatlantic Trade and Investment Partnership with German Chancellor Angela Merkel, the White House announced on Dec. 30 (here). Obama, who will be the first…
